Association Redesigns Trailer Show Website

A screenshot of the new website for the North American Trailer Dealer Association's annual Trailer Show.

The North American Trailer Dealers Association (NATDA) redesigned the website for its annual Trailer Show. The new NATDATrailerShow.com site is optimized for mobile use, among other new features.

The association said the new design and improved navigation will ease access to event details, registration and exhibitor information.

NATDA Executive Director Andria Gibbon said, “Our goal with the NATDA Trailer Show website redesign was to create a seamless, informative platform that makes it easier for users to find relevant information, prepare to attend or exhibit and maximize their experience at the show.”

Among the new features are streamlined information and links for attendees and exhibitors.

An interactive chatbot will help guide site navigation and connect industry professionals with resources to register and attend.

The new website features enhanced access to the event schedule. The features enable attendees to remain updated on sessions, networking and show specials.

The 2025 NATDA Trailer Show will be Aug. 26-28 at Music City Center in Nashville, Tennessee. Registration is expected to open in May.
